Re: WMRRP West Michigan Regional Robotics Picnic

I would like to suggest Holland, we have 5 teams and also have a lighthouse. I think it about time for West Michigan teams to organize. I been in FIRST a long time and I am sad to say until the past year our team has done very little with the other teams from this area. There are so many new teams that I would like to meet. Last year 2771, 1918, 74, 141, 85.... These were just numbers. I think in ten, eleven or heaven forbid fifteen more year in FIRST I will not remember matches won or lost or even what years robots did what. But, I still remember the friends I made at Harper College in 1997 and look forward to seeing them every year. Needless to say, I think the Idea of a Picnic is a great Idea. And if there is anything I or Team 107 can do to make it happen we would be happy to help.
